Output 31db8fba155be18d6bc63917d4e477a2a393bb6ab85aa44a1d113c8d3e9e55e9:1

value
774390
script pubkey
OP_0 OP_PUSHBYTES_20 1b90a7328333db57d4af43d09df8155183fe93bd
address
ltc1qrwg2wv5rx0d40490g0gfm7q42xplayaaufk089
transaction
31db8fba155be18d6bc63917d4e477a2a393bb6ab85aa44a1d113c8d3e9e55e9
spent
true